TABLE 1.
Significantly differentially expressed genes at the mid-log growth phase in the mutant strains ΔrrpA, ΔrrpB, and ΔrrpABa
| Strain | Gene name | Product | Function | Log2 fold change |
|---|---|---|---|---|
| 11168H ΔrrpA | cj1677 (capA) | CapA—Campylobacter adhesion protein | Adhesion protein | 2.17 |
| cj1545c (mdaB) | MdaB—NAD(P)H-quinone reductase | Putative reductase | –1.98b | |
| 11168H ΔrrpB | cj1556 (rrpB) | RrpB—MarR-like transcriptional regulator | Putative transcriptional regulator | 3.85 |
| cj1555c (nfrA) | NfrA—putative NAD(P)-dependent reductase | Putative reductase | 2.81 | |
| cj1677 (capA) | CapA | Campylobacter adhesion protein A | 1.88 | |
| 11168H ΔrrpAB | cj1556 (rrpB) | RrpB | Putative transcriptional regulator | 3.17 |
| cj1555c (nfrA) | NfrA—putative NAD(P)-dependent reductase | Putative reductase | 2.50 | |
| cj1719c (leuA) | LeuA—2-isopropylmalate synthase | Amino acid biosynthesis | 1.98 | |
| cj1546 (rrpA) | RrpA—MarR-like transcriptional regulator | Putative transcriptional regulator | 1.77 | |
| cj1454c (rimO) | RimO—methylthiotransferase | Ribosomal protein methylthiotransferase | 1.69 | |
| cj1710c (rnJ) | Rnj—ribonuclease J | An RNase that has 5′–3′ exonuclease and possibly endonuclease activity | 1.69 | |
| cj1711c (ksgA) | KsgA/RsmA—methyltransferase | Ribosomal RNA small subunit methyltransferase A | 1.60 | |
| cj0724 | Putative molybdenum cofactor biosynthesis protein | Uncharacterized | –2.01 | |
| cj0265c (torB) | Cytochrome c-type heme-binding periplasmic protein | Putative cytochrome c-type heme-binding periplasmic protein | –1.50 |
For the complete data set for 11168H and the ΔrrpA, ΔrrpB, and ΔrrpAB mutants, see Table S1a to c.
An individual statistical test indicated that the gene was upregulated (P < 0.05).
